English Philosophy Department Writing Contest Winners
The English Philosophy Department Student Writing Awards Committee wish to congratulate the winners of this years awards.
Callan Award-Best Research Essay:
1st Place: Garrett Jones - "Democracy in the Internet Era"
2nd Place: Misty Yarnall - "Obsession with the Dark Body"
Rice Award-Creative Non-Fiction Essay:
1st Place: Abby Grasta - "The Night I Lied to the Police"
2nd Place: None
Cooney Award-Literary Essay:
1st Place: Misty Yarnall - "The Villain is the Hero of His Own Story"
2nd Place: Lucy Behr - "Storytelling's Gendered Voice in Carmen Maria Machado's "The Husband Stitch""
Cloos Susskind Award-Best Poem:
1st Place: Adrian Lotta - "Mold"
2nd Place: Daniel Garlock - "Two Steps Forward and Another Back"
Langlois Award-Short Fiction:
1st Place: Lucy Behr - "August is Over"
2nd Place: Bryan Michielsen - "Photographed"
We regret that the English Philosophy Department will not be able to hold its annual ceremony to honor these students in person due to Covid-19, but we none the less commend them for their scholarship, hard work and dedication. They do us all proud.
